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,334,703,542
Lastest Block:
1,979,064
Utxos:
1,984,822
Nodes:
326
OmniXEP Contracts:
274
Block details
[STAKE]
30/12/2025 20:37:52 UTC
Txid
c475dfe6071c80e597b438983a87b7b8ad15eb90daf40907201c808e44a5bc9a
Block
1,976,479
Block hash
71db6f4ad9fb84631ab94cb40b0356df8f266435ba1276fe08d46ae8232fb231
Stake amount
195.82377416 XEP
Sender
ep1qzp79h7uacf9er6duyzynfh4l4jd5t3t8dmlc45
Recipient
ep1qtld86r4xp688uy4n3j37yd2her2nd7ajsneqsj
(2,424,253.6543554 XEP)